實例:https://portal.riits.net/(請忽略佈局問題,它仍在UI設計師的工作中)。不能在任何瀏覽器中加載字體文件
FontAwesome字體沒有被任何瀏覽器請求(我發現Chrome,Firefox或IE中的開發人員工具沒有嘗試加載它),因此不會顯示基於字體的圖標。
這些都是我檢查的事情:
是,正在由頁面上的元素所要求的字體明確。
添加了Apache2所需的所有其他字體處理(確保應用程序/類型已定義,確保跨源策略位於.htaccess文件中)。但請參閱#3。
在我的電腦和終端之間運行了多個不同的嗅探器,所有這些都顯示出字體文件永遠不會被事件請求。
這適用於所有本地開發環境,它也已部署。
我覺得我錯過了一些非常簡單的東西。
的鏈接出現在鏈接的CSS:nuboot_radix.style.css –
@字體面{ FONT-FAMILY: 'FontAwesome' 重要; src:url(../ fonts/fontawesome-webfont.eot?v = 4.4.0)!重要; src:url(../ fonts/fontawesome-webfont.eot?#iefix&v = 4.4.0)format(「embedded-opentype」),url(../ fonts/fontawesome-webfont.woff2?v = 4.4.0 )格式(「woff2」),url(../ fonts/fontawesome-webfont.woff?v = 4.4.0)格式(「woff」),url(../ fonts/fontawesome-webfont.ttf?v = 4.4 .0)格式(「truetype」),url(../ fonts/fontawesome-webfont.svg?v = 4.4.0#fontawesomeregular)format(「svg」)!重要; font-weight:normal!重要; font-style:normal!重要; } –
Thisi不是我們的代碼 - 這是來自DKAN drupal項目。正如我所說的那樣,它的工作原理還有很多其他的地方。 –